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- In most cases, the finishing of metal is required for appearance or for clean-room application. It really is one of the more common solutions simply because of its utility in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the item, for example, motorbike parts, car parts or cookware. Moreover, a great many clean-rooms will require a polished finish so as to decrease the penetrability of the material which might cause particles to collect and contaminate. A really good illustration of this usage could be in vacuum chambers. You will discover various ways to finish metals, and we can look at some of the steps required. Various metals can be burnished employing chemicals, electromechanically, with purpose made buffing machines, or by hand. A finishing compound or paste may be utilized, that might include a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its somewhat high viscidness is considered the most time intensive. On the flip side, goods built from non-ferrous metals are certainly more responsive to polishing, because they need the lower amount of procedures.
Any time a greater processing quality will not be mandatory, faster pad speeds may be used. A reduced pad speed is commonly employed in the event that a premium quality mirror finish is needed. Polishing buffs bedaubed with compound can be seriously affected by the pressures on the surface of the polishing pad. The severeness of the surface pressure might be elevated within certain constraints, having said that, going over the perfect measure of pressure not just minimizes the quality level of the process, but additionally degrades efficiency, might cause wear on the part, and there's in addition an evident heating up of the work-pieces, generated by friction. For thin objects, it is higher temperature (and the relating pliability of the metal) that will likely cause items to bend, flex or twist. Typically, it will take a talented polisher to take into consideration each one of these points to both avert harm to the metal part and to perform correctly. In order to radically improve the standard of the final finish, the finishing procedure will have to be executed with much less power and not as much force so as to eventually produce a surface without scratches or fine lines left behind by the polishing process, therefore 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
